#568728 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#568728 is composed of 33.7% red, 52.9%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.4%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 90.9 degrees, a saturation of 54.3% and a lightness of 34.3%. #568728 color hex could be obtained by blending #acff50 with #000f00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#568728 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#568728 has RGB values of R:86, G:135,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 5670696.

Shades and Tints of #568728
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090e04 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#568728
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575857 is the less saturated color, while #55a906 is the most saturated one.
